## Tip 2: Get Creative—Turn Bleach Spots into a Fashion Statement

Sometimes, instead of hiding bleach spots, it’s fun to **embrace and enhance them** by turning them into a unique design!

### How to do it:

* Use a fabric marker or permanent fabric paint to outline or color around the bleach spots, creating fun shapes or patterns.
* You can turn random spots into stars, flowers, or abstract designs—letting your creativity shine.
* Alternatively, carefully add more bleach in a controlled way to create a tie-dye or distressed effect that blends the spots into a stylish look.
* Follow up with fabric paint or dye to add color and vibrancy.

This approach transforms an accident into a one-of-a-kind piece that stands out.

## Bonus Tips to Prevent Bleach Spots in the Future

* Always dilute bleach properly and avoid splashing.
* Use gloves and handle bleach with care.
* When washing, add bleach gradually and use a measuring cup.
* Consider alternatives like oxygen-based bleach for gentler cleaning.
